$1.5 billion from the China Exim Bank to begin work on the Lagos-Ibadan rail line project.

The Federal Government yesterday said it had secured $1.5 billion from the China Exim Bank to begin work on the Lagos-Ibadan rail line project. Minister of Transport Rotimi Amaechi said this when he appeared before the Senate Committee on Land Transport, chaired by Gbenga Ashafa, to give a status report of the 2016 budget and also present the 2017 budget. Amaechi said the foundation of the Lagos-Ibadan Segment Two of the Lagos- Kano rail project would be laid before March 31. He said the target of the Federal Government is to begin work from Apapa sea port to Ogun and then to Ibadan. Amaechi said: “In the first quarter of 2017, the foundation of the Lagos-Ibadan Segment Two of the Lagos- Kano rail project will be laid. “The implication here is that we will start the Lagos-Ibadan rail line before March 31. “Our target is to begin from Apapa sea port down to Ogun and then to Ibadan. “The counterpart fund is ready but don’t forget that we are borrowing from China. Ighalo On China Move

Image
The Nigerian  international striker, Odion Ighalo has complete his medical ahead of his proposed £20million move to Chinese side, Changchun Yatai. The 27-year-old has had reservations about the move which has prompted late calls from Crystal Palace and West Bromwich Albion. Watford manager Walter Mazzarri admitted Ighalo’s departure was imminent on Monday night, saying: ‘Every morning, I ask the club what the situation is, and negotiations are now at an advanced stage, so it should only be a matter of a couple of days.’ Meanwhile, Enyimba striker Ezekiel Bassey has secured a loan move to the B-team of FC Barcelona for the rest of the season, according to the Spanish club. The deal has a clause of an outright purchase of two years for the 20-year-old forward who underwent medical tests in Barcelona yesterday. Financial terms of the deal completed on deadline day remain undisclosed.

America President Give Order On Mexico Border

Image
President Donald Trump on Wednesday ordered work to begin on planning and building a wall on the Mexican border, sounding a hardline tone on immigration as he moved to fulfill a key campaign pledge. The US leader instructed officials to begin to "plan, design and construct a physical wall along the southern border" and -- perhaps more problematically -- see how it could be funded. "A nation without borders is not a nation," Trump said, echoing former president Ronald Reagan, as he visited the Department of Homeland Security to sign two executive orders. "Beginning today, the United States of America gets back control of its borders," the Republican president said. Stemming immigration was a central plank of Trump's election campaign. His signature policy prescription was to build a wall across the 2,000-mile (3,200-kilometer) border between the United States and Mexico

End Of Road For Novak Djokovic

Image
A deflated Novak Djokovic defended himself against accusations of lacking motivation after his stunning second-round elimination by Uzbek wildcard Denis Istomin. The former world No 1 fell victim to one of the greatest shocks in Grand Slam history as Istomin condemned the Serb to his earliest exit at a major in nearly a decade 7-6 (10-8) 5-7 2-6 7-6 (7-5) 6-4 on Rod Laver Arena. After winning four slams in a row between 2015 and 2016, Djokovic has now gone three without adding to his 12 major triumphs, raising more questions about his ability to stay at the top after dominating tennis for the last six years.
